Ingredients:

For the Biscuits

INGREDIENTS QUANTITY
All-purpose flour 2 cups
Baking powder 1 tablespoon
Salt 1 teaspoon
Sugar 1 teaspoon
Unsalted butter (cold, cubed) 1/2 cup
Sharp cheddar cheese (shredded) 1 cup
Fresh rosemary (finely chopped) 1 tablespoon
Buttermilk 3/4 cup

For the Topping

INGREDIENTS QUANTITY
Unsalted butter (melted) 2 tablespoons
Garlic powder 1/2 teaspoon
Dried parsley flakes 1/2 teaspoon
Pinch of salt To taste

Instructions:

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are

  1.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

  1. In a large mixing bowl, whisk together 2 cups of all-purpose flour, 1 tablespoon baking powder,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1 teaspoon sugar.

Step 3: Incorporate Butter

  1. Add 1/2 cup of cold, cubed unsalted butter to the dry ingredients.
  2. Use a pastry cutter or your fingers to work the butter into the flour m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s.

Step 4: Add Cheese and Rosemary

  1. Toss in 1 cup of shredded sharp cheddar cheese and 1 tablespoon of finely chopped fresh rosemary.
  2. Mix until the cheese and rosemary are evenly distributed.

Step 5: Pour in Buttermilk

  1. Make a well in the center of the dry ingredients.
  2. Pour in 3/4 cup of buttermilk.
  3. Gently fold the mixture until just combined. Be cautious not to overmix; a slightly shaggy dough is what you’re aiming for.

Step 6: Drop Biscuits

  1. Using a spoon or cookie scoop, drop portions of dough onto the prepared baking sheet, leaving space between each biscuit.

Step 7: Prepare Topping

  1. In a small b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of melted unsalted butter, 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der, 1/2 teaspoon dried parsley flakes, and a pinch of salt.

Step 8: Brush and Bake

  1. Brush the tops of the biscuits with the prepared butter topping.
  2. B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es or until the biscuits are golden brown and cooked through.

Step 9: Cool and Serve

  1. Allow the biscuits to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es.
  2. Trans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
  3. Serve the Rosemary Cheddar Drop Biscuits warm and enjoy the irresistible combination of flavors.
